Can drowns turn villagers into zombie villagers?

If a drowned kills a villager, either with a melee attack or with a trident, the villager has a chance of turning into a zombie villager (with a 0% chance on Easy, 50% on Normal, and 100% on Hard).

How long does it take for a villager to drown?

Interestingly enough, a husk or zombie villager will not transform into a drowned if kept underwater immediately. After 30 seconds have passed they will first convert to a regular zombie, then if another 30 seconds pass, the zombie will convert into a drowned.

What happens if you cure a zombie villager twice?

The discount from curing a zombie villager persists permanently. If a villager is cured more than once, its discounts increase until the price reaches the minimum of one emerald.

Can husks turn villagers into zombies?

Can Husks turn villagers into zombies? A. If you are playing on the normal or hard difficulty a husk can turn a villager into a zombie. On normal difficulty, the husk has about a 50% chance to convert the villager, and on hard the zombie will convert the villager 100% of the time.

Do converted drowned drop gold?

Zombies that have been converted to drowned through a water column no longer drop tridents, gold ingots, rotten flesh, or nautilus shells.

Why do villagers raise their prices?

Villagers increase their prices when you trade a lot of the same item and reduce the price back to normal after couple of in-game days. It's usually best to have a few of the same type of villagers, so you can max out the trade of one villager and trade with another one the next day.

Are drowned attracted to turtle eggs?

In Bedrock, drowned will leave the water to trample on turtle eggs. It might be possible to build a drowned farm on land using turtle eggs placed on a non-sand block so they don't hatch, with a path to the eggs available only from the water.

How rare is it to get a Trident without Looting?

On Java Edition, you can only obtain Tridents from Drowned holding Tridents at a very low rate. It's a 6.25% chance for them to spawn with the trident with an 8.5% chance of getting the Trident without looting.
